Engine |
|
Engine type | diesel |
Engine capacity, cm³ | 1461 |
Boost type | turbocharging |
Maximum power, hp/kW at rpm | 65 / 48 at 4000 |
Maximum torque, N*m at rpm | 160 at 2000 |
Cylinder arrangement | in-line |
Number of cylinders | 4 |
Number of valves per cylinder | 2 |
Engine power supply system | engine with undivided combustion chambers (direct fuel injection) |
Compression ratio | 18.8 |
Cylinder diameter and piston stroke, mm | 76 × 80.5 |
General information |
|
Brand country | Japan |
Car class | B |
Number of doors | 3 |
Performance indicators |
|
Maximum speed, km/h | 155 |
Acceleration to 100 km/h, s | 17 |
Fuel consumption, l city / highway / combined | 5.6 / 4 / 4.6 |
Fuel type | diesel fuel |
Sizes in mm |
|
Wheelbase | 2430 |
Ground clearance | 135 |
Front track width | 1470 |
Rear track width | 1445 |
Wheel size | 175 / 60 / R15 |
Length | 3715 |
Width | 1660 |
Height | 1525 |
Suspension and brakes |
|
Type of front suspension | independent, spring |
Type of rear suspension | semi-independent, torsion |
Front brakes | disk ventilated |
Rear brakes | disc |
Transmission |
|
Transmission | mechanical |
Number of gears | 5 |
Drive type | front |
Volume and weight |
|
Fuel tank capacity, l | 46 |
Curb weight, kg | 980 |
Trunk volume min/max, l | 371 / 584 |
Gross weight, kg | 1510 |
The Nissan March, a compact hatchback produced from 2002 to 2010, is a testament to Japanese engineering and practicality. Designed for urban environments, this car offers a blend of efficiency, reliability, and compact design, making it an ideal choice for city dwellers and first-time car owners. With its 1.5 MT diesel engine and front-wheel drive, the Nissan March delivers a balanced performance that prioritizes fuel economy and ease of handling.
Under the hood, the Nissan March is powered by a 1.5-liter turbocharged diesel engine, producing 65 horsepower and 160 Nm of torque. While its acceleration to 100 km/h in 17 seconds may not be groundbreaking, the car excels in fuel efficiency, with a combined fuel consumption of 4.6 liters per 100 kilometers. This makes it an economical choice for daily commutes and long-distance travel. The maximum speed of 155 km/h ensures that the car is capable of handling highway driving with ease.
The Nissan March's compact dimensions—3,715 mm in length, 1,660 mm in width, and 1,525 mm in height—make it easy to maneuver through tight city streets and parking spaces. Despite its small size, the car offers a surprisingly spacious interior, with a trunk capacity ranging from 371 to 584 liters, depending on the rear seat configuration. The three-door hatchback design adds a sporty touch while maintaining practicality.
The 1.5-liter diesel engine features direct fuel injection and a turbocharging system, ensuring efficient combustion and reduced emissions. The engine's in-line four-cylinder configuration and 2 valves per cylinder contribute to its reliability and low maintenance costs. Paired with a 5-speed manual transmission, the Nissan March provides a smooth and responsive driving experience, particularly in urban settings.
The car's suspension system is designed for comfort and stability. The front suspension is independent and spring-based, while the rear features a semi-independent torsion setup. This combination ensures a balanced ride, even on uneven surfaces. The braking system includes ventilated front discs and rear disc brakes, offering reliable stopping power and enhanced safety.
